FUNDING-PhRMA
Foundation – Research Starter Grants in Informatics, Pharmaceutics and
Pharmacology/Toxicology; September 1, 2018
Agency
PhRMA
Foundation
Description:
Informatics
- The
goal of the Informatics Research Starter Grants program is to promote
development and use of novel informatics in an integrative approach toward
understanding normal processes of human biology and disease processes.
Informatics awards support career development of scientists engaged in research
that significantly integrates state-of-the-art information technology developed
with advanced biological, chemical, and pharmacological
sciences.
Pharmaceutics
-
This award offers financial support to individuals beginning independent
research careers in pharmaceutics (including basic pharmaceutics,
biopharmaceutics, pharmaceutical technology, and pharmaceutical biotechnology)
at the faculty level.
Pharmacology/Toxicology
- These awards intend to encourage multidisciplinary training to apply the
perspective of molecular, cell, and systems biology to pharmacology and
toxicology research. Their scope includes basic drug action studies, detection
of cellular responses to drugs at the gene level that create opportunities to
optimize individualized drug therapy, and the corresponding evaluation of
pharmaceuticals in human and clinical populations.
Eligibility: Applicants
will be judged on the scientific merit of the proposed research and degree of
financial need. Those holding academic rank of assistant professor (or research
assistant professor) within a tenure track (or research track) appointment,
i.e., not instructor, are eligible to apply for a Research Starter Grant,
providing their proposed research is neither directly nor indirectly subsidized
to any significant degree by an extramural support mechanism. This program is
not intended for those in postdoctoral training. However, individuals in
postdoctoral training programs scheduled to conclude by January 1, 2018, who
will hold an academic appointment by that time may apply. All applicants
must be U.S. citizens or permanent residents.
